The Evolution of the Carbon Monocoque: A 2026 Perspective
The transition from aluminium to the carbon monocoque—a shift initiated by the legendary John Barnard in 1981—was the single most significant leap in automotive safety and performance. By utilizing carbon fiber composites, engineers achieved unprecedented torsional rigidity. In 2026, this technology has matured into a precise science where CAD (Computer-Aided Design) and FEA (Finite Element Analysis) dictate exactly how layers of pre-preg carbon fiber must be oriented to survive extreme mechanical loads.
